Abstract
The invention provides flexible floor of a kind of medical stone and preparation method thereof, belong to building material technical field.It solves that existing floor flexibility is poor, can not adsorb the technical problems such as harmful substance.A kind of flexible floor of medical stone is made up of following material:30~50wt% of medical stone, 15~25wt% of dicalcium powder, the 15~20wt% of type powder of polyvinyl chloride resin 5,3~10wt% of EVA co-extrusion resins, 8~15wt% of DOTP plasticizer, 3~6wt% of calcium zinc heat stabilizer and bamboo and woods fiber 5~10wt% of powder, total amount is 100wt%;Group material is mixed, stirred, medical stone flexibility floor can be made after extrusion molding.The present invention has the advantages that harmful substance can be adsorbed, soft good.

The object of the invention can be realized by following technical solution:The flexible floor of a kind of medical stone, it is characterised in that this is soft
Property floor is made up of following material:30~50wt% of medical stone, 15~25wt% of dicalcium powder, the type powder 15 of polyvinyl chloride resin 5~
3~10wt% of 20wt%, EVA co-extrusion resin, 8~15wt% of DOTP plasticizer, 3~6wt% of calcium zinc heat stabilizer and bamboo and wood are fine
5~10wt% of powder is tieed up, total amount is 100wt%.
Medical stone mentioned in this article picks up from Ganzhou;For making the medical stone on processing floor without complicated processing
Refine, its cost is relatively low.
In a kind of flexible floor of above-mentioned medical stone, the particle diameter of the medical stone is 20~80 mesh.Medical stone is a kind of
Natural silicate mineral, nontoxic, with good adsorptivity, greatly, adsorption rate is high, energy for the surface area of medical stone granule
Enough absorb, decompose, removing various harmful substances, such as:Amine, chlorine, mercury, cadmium, White staphylococcus, colon liver bacterium (including 0-157) are thin
Bacterium and various germs;Heavy metal, Escherichia coli adsorption effect it is especially notable;It is capable of releasing negative ion, it can effectively shield electricity
Magnetic wave, human body length is benefited;Particle diameter reaches in the adsorption rate of the harmful substances such as medical stone heavy metal, the Escherichia coli of 20~80 mesh
The gap of fitting between medical stone powder and bamboo and woods fiber powder in more than 70%, and the particle size range is small, it is possible to increase
The whole density on floor, reduces the coefficient of expansion of finished product.
In a kind of flexible floor of above-mentioned medical stone, the particle diameter of the dicalcium powder is 200~300 mesh.The grain of dicalcium powder
Footpath should not be too small, it is necessary to take into account its intensity, toughness and processing characteristics.
In a kind of flexible floor of above-mentioned medical stone, the particle diameter of the bamboo and woods fiber powder is 50~200 mesh.According to sheet material
Thickness, can select the bamboo and woods fiber powder that particle diameter is larger, be optimal with 100 mesh or so generally.

The preparation method on the flexible floor of a kind of medical stone, it is characterised in that this method comprises the following steps:
A:By 30~50wt% medical stone, 15~25wt% dicalcium powder, the 15~20wt% type powder of polyvinyl chloride resin 5,3
~10wt% EVA co-extrusions resin, 8~15wt% DOTP plasticizer, 3~6wt% calcium zinc heat stabilizer and 5~10wt%
Bamboo and woods fiber powder mixed, and carry out the fast stir process of height, it is standby;
B:The obtained mixtures of step A are extruded by screw extruder, continuously the compression molding in tablet press machine.
In a kind of preparation method on the flexible floor of above-mentioned medical stone, coloring is also included in the formula in the step A
Agent, quality accounting is 0.02~0.1wt%, adds the mixed material after colouring agent after step B is carried out, be made monochromatic half into
Product, following process can be carried out successively after compression molding:Embossing, cooling, cut-parts, that is, obtain finished product.
Product can be absorbed other extraneous furniture, building materials and other objects by the preferable adsorption function of medical stone and distribute or produce
The harmful substances such as raw harmful bacteria, heavy metal.
Alternatively, in the formula in the step A also include colouring agent, quality accounting be 0.02~
0.1wt%, adds the mixed material after colouring agent after step B is carried out, and monochrome semi-finished product are made, above-mentioned operation is repeated, are made
The monochromatic semi-finished product of another color, are mixed, then enter successively after then two different colors of monochromatic semi-finished product are crushed
The following process of row:Stirring, extrusion, cooling, cut-parts, that is, obtain finished product.
The semi-finished product of different colours are made, the semi-finished product of a variety of different colours are crushed, graininess is made, then will
It is extruded again after mixing, and forms the floor of the granular surface with multiple color, is made bright in luster, colorful
Floor;Adsorption effect is equally notable.
Alternatively, following process can be carried out successively after compression molding:Overlay overlay film, embossing, cooling, sanction
Piece, that is, obtain finished product.
By medical stone floor made from this method, according to decorative effect and rich choice of products degree the need for, can be with synchronous pressure
The color film of patch and wearing layer, floor surface can form different patterns and pattern, and the wearability and finish on floor are excellent.
In a kind of preparation method on the flexible floor of above-mentioned medical stone, before the high low speed stir process described in step A,
Material is first heated to 90~110 DEG C;The high-speed stirred speed of high low speed stir process is 1400~1600r/min, during stirring
Between be 15~20min;Stirring at low speed speed is 800~1000r/min, and mixing time is 4~8min.
Further, high stirring at low speed is stirred the mixture for after terminating to cooling.
In a kind of preparation method on the flexible floor of above-mentioned medical stone, the screw extruder described in step B is single spiral shell
Bar extruder, front-end temperature is 200~220 DEG C, and stage casing temperature is 180~200 DEG C, and back segment temperature is 200~220 DEG C, extrusion
Speed is 120~160kg/ hours.

Embodiment one:
This medical stone flexibility floor preparation process is as follows:
A:By 40wt% medical stone, 18wt% dicalcium powder, the 16wt% type powder of polyvinyl chloride resin 5,5wt% EVA co-extrusions
Resin, 10wt% DOTP plasticizer, 5wt% calcium zinc heat stabilizer and 6wt% bamboo and woods fiber powder are mixed, and carried out
High low speed stir process, it is standby;
Before high low speed stir process, material is first heated to 100 DEG C;The high-speed stirred speed of high low speed stir process is
1500r/min, mixing time is 18min;Stirring at low speed speed is 800r/min, and mixing time is 5min.
Further, high stirring at low speed is stirred the mixture for after terminating to cooling.
B:The obtained mixtures of step A are extruded by screw extruder, continuously the compression molding in tablet press machine;In tabletting
Following process can be carried out after shaping successively:Overlay film, embossing, cooling, cut-parts are overlayed, that is, obtain finished product;Screw extruder is single spiral shell
Bar extruder, front-end temperature is 200 DEG C, and stage casing temperature is 180 DEG C, and back segment temperature is 200 DEG C, and extruded velocity is that 150kg/ is small
When.
By medical stone floor made from this method, using the preferable adsorption function of medical stone absorb other extraneous furniture,
The harmful substances such as the bacterium that building materials or other situations are distributed or produced.
Wherein, the particle diameter of medical stone is 50 mesh or so;The particle diameter of dicalcium powder is 260 mesh or so;The particle diameter of bamboo and woods fiber powder
For 100 mesh or so.
